Before his milestone 100th birthday, former President Jimmy Carter told his family he wanted to hold on to support Democratic nominee Kamala Harris. On Wednesday, he cast his ballot for the vice president. Jimmy Carter told his son, Chip Carter, earlier this year "I’m only trying to make it to vote for Kamala Harris," the Atlanta Journal-Constitution reported. The Carter Center, the global charity Jimmy Carter and former first lady Rosalynn Carter founded in the 1980s, confirmed to USA TODAY the former president voted by mail on Wednesday.
